#d11969 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d11969 is composed of 82% red, 9.8% green and 41.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88% magenta, 49.8%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 333.9 degrees, a saturation of 78.6% and a lightness of 45.9%. #d11969 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ff32d2 with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0066.

#d11969 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d11969 has RGB values of R:209, G:25, B:105 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.88, Y:0.5,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13703529.
